Transaction e65bba70cc035997e556fdf7e8a464fac1f6459f5994c15eb9f0de8c324cd787
1 Input
1 Output
-
e65bba70cc035997e556fdf7e8a464fac1f6459f5994c15eb9f0de8c324cd787:0
- value
- 8052100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ff94b10614e693441e17dde136b099dd05a489f5 OP_EQUAL
- address
- 3QzQMj7pxLYJJQbuTntaWtMXEVA7w9hQUc